"Can love overcome family feuds and conflicting loyalties?"

The Warfields and Deverauxs has been enemies for decades.

Chance, a Deveraux, and Tessa, a Warfield, have always had a special bond between them, but due to the feud existing between their families, they kept their distance from each other. Now, years later, they have to get married for six months to allow Chance to inherit from his grandfather.

Tessa has always tried to hide her true feelings for Chance in respect for her grandmother, but now that she gets the opportunity to fulfill one of her deepest dream, she will take the chance. Tessa is confronted with family loyalty and torn between her husband and her grandmother. Will she make the good choice?

Chance has always thought to have been a failure for his grandfather, so he is very surprised to know the conditions of the will! He will marry Tessa but only for six months, before each of them gets hurt. He knows the hate between their grandmothers could be very destructive and wants to spare Tessa.

LIES OF THE HEART from Laurie LeClair is more a romantic book that a sensual book but this was an enjoyable read. This is the story between two families who hate each other but neither the hero nor heroine knows why. The truth is known only at the end of the book.
